{"id":68,"date":"2026-02-18T20:06:18","date_gmt":"2026-02-18T20:06:18","guid":{"rendered":"http:\/\/behavior-tools.com\/?page_id=68"},"modified":"2026-02-18T20:06:18","modified_gmt":"2026-02-18T20:06:18","slug":"light-dark-preference-test-en","status":"publish","type":"page","link":"https:\/\/behavior-tools.com\/index.php\/light-dark-preference-test-en\/","title":{"rendered":"LIGHT\/DARK PREFERENCE TEST (EN)"},"content":{"rendered":"\n<h1 class=\"wp-block-heading\">Light\/Dark Preference Test in Zebrafish<\/h1>\n\n\n\n<h2 class=\"wp-block-heading\">Scientific Overview<\/h2>\n\n\n\n<p>The Light\/Dark Test measures anxiety-related scototaxis (dark preference) in zebrafish. It is conceptually derived from rodent light\u2013dark box paradigms and quantifies risk assessment versus exploratory drive.<\/p>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n\n\n<h2 class=\"wp-block-heading\">1. Scientific Objectives<\/h2>\n\n\n\n<p>Measure: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Time spent in dark vs light compartment<\/li>\n\n\n\n<li>Latency to first transition<\/li>\n\n\n\n<li>Number of crossings<\/li>\n\n\n\n<li>Risk assessment behavior<\/li>\n<\/ul>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n\n\n<h2 class=\"wp-block-heading\">4. Standardized Methodology<\/h2>\n\n\n\n<h3 class=\"wp-block-heading\">Apparatus<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Two-compartment tank (equal size)<\/li>\n\n\n\n<li>One opaque black side<\/li>\n\n\n\n<li>One transparent\/light side<\/li>\n\n\n\n<li>Illumination: 300 lux on light side<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Procedure<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>5\u201310 minute recording<\/li>\n\n\n\n<li>Free access between compartments<\/li>\n<\/ul>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n\n\n<h3 class=\"wp-block-heading\">Parameters<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>% time in dark<\/li>\n\n\n\n<li>Transition frequency<\/li>\n\n\n\n<li>Distance traveled<\/li>\n\n\n\n<li>Freezing episodes<\/li>\n<\/ul>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n\n\n<h3 class=\"wp-block-heading\">Pharmacological Controls<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Diazepam \u2192 reduced dark preference<\/li>\n\n\n\n<li>Yohimbine \u2192 increased dark preference<\/li>\n<\/ul>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n\n\n<h2 class=\"wp-block-heading\">5. Statistical Analysis<\/h2>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Paired comparisons<\/li>\n\n\n\n<li>Two-way ANOVA<\/li>\n\n\n\n<li>Preference index calculation<\/li>\n<\/ul>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n\n\n<h2 class=\"wp-block-heading\">6. Applications<\/h2>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Anxiety pharmacology<\/li>\n\n\n\n<li>Endocrine disruptors<\/li>\n\n\n\n<li>Heavy metal exposure<\/li>\n\n\n\n<li>Stress research<\/li>\n<\/ul>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n\n\n<h2 class=\"wp-block-heading\">7. Limitations<\/h2>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Light intensity variability<\/li>\n\n\n\n<li>Visual acuity differences<\/li>\n\n\n\n<li>Pigmentation bias<\/li>\n<\/ul>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n\n\n<h2 class=\"wp-block-heading\">8. OECD Context<\/h2>\n\n\n\n<p>Behavioral endpoint potentially relevant to: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>OECD TG 236<\/li>\n\n\n\n<li>OECD TG 210<\/li>\n<\/ul>\n\n\n\n<p>Currently not standardized for regulatory decision-making.<\/p>\n\n\n\n<hr class=\"wp-block-separator has-alpha-channel-opacity\"\/>\n\n\n\n<h2 class=\"wp-block-heading\">9.
